露天煤矿声环境影响后评估——以胜利一号露天矿为例 被引量:2

Post project assessment of noise environment impact of the open-pit coal mine——taking Shengli No1 open-pit coal mine for example

摘要 本文以胜利一号露天矿为例,在主要噪声源强以及厂界和周边敏感目标的噪声级现状监测的基础上,对煤矿开发后声环境影响进行回顾性分析和验证性评价,结果表明:(1)煤矿四厂界环境噪声昼间和夜间均达到了《工业企业厂界环境噪声排放标准》(GB12348-2008)2类标准限值要求。噪声源中采掘场噪声较大,铁路装车站、铁路专用线以及破碎车间、机修车间、变电所、排水泵站、锅炉房等机修设备噪声源产生的噪声值相对较小。(2)随着煤矿开采量和开采面积的增加,露天煤矿采掘场噪声污染、厂界噪声和周边敏感点噪声会不断加大。而且,采掘场最大噪声级出现的方向也会随着开采方向的推进而变化。(3)验证性分析结果表明,胜利一号露天矿原环评结论较可靠,但预测结果相对偏低,偏低幅度昼间在5.2%-10.7%,夜间在2.4%-13.1%。(4)现状监测和回顾性分析表明,胜利一号露天矿噪声污染不太明显,目前采取的噪声防治措施起到了较好的防治效果。 Taking Shengli No1 open-pit coal mine for example,through monitoring the present major noise source intensity,noise level at the boundary and around sensitive object,noise impact of coal mine on environment was looked back,protection measures on noise pollution were also validated,and the results showed that:(1) Noise level at four boundary no matter day or night meet the second class limit of Standard for environment noise at boundary of industrial enterprises.Noise level at mining site was highest among noise source,and noise level was lower from other noise source such as railway loading station,railroad private line,crushing room,machine repair room,power substation,drainage pump station,boiler room.(2) With the increase of coal mining quantity and mining area,noise pollution became more seriously at the mining site,on the boundary of the industrial enterprises and around the sensitive objects.Moreover,appearing direction of the highest noise level at the mining site would change with mining direction.(3) Verifying analysis proved the conclusion in primary environment impact assessment was credible,while forecast result was lower than actual impact,and the relative error was from 5.2% to 10.7% in the day and from 2.4% to 13.1% at night.(4) Survey and retrospect indicated present noise pollution was not serious for Shengli No1 open-pit coal mine,and noise protection measures made good effect.
